PHP每月EMI计算脚本

时间:2013-12-05 11:24:07

标签: php

我想为每月EMI计算创建脚本。让我们说我的产品价值是卢比。 10000,利率= 12%,期限为3个月。如何为此计算EMI值?我试过一些配方?但没有得到正确的价值。你能告诉我这个想法吗?提前致谢

工作:

<?php 
$AMOUNT=10000; 
$intrest=12; // 12 percentage 
$plan=3; // 3 months 
$EMI=($AMOUNT * (($intrest/100)*($plan))); echo $EMI; 
?>

4 个答案:

答案 0 :(得分:4)

在计算摊还时,将您的费率与您的期限相匹配非常重要。因此,如果您的贷款按月复利,则将利率除以12以获得每月利率。

Amortization formula

EMI =金额*费率*((1 +费率)^期限/((1 +费率)^期限 - 1))

$amount = 10000;
$rate = .12 / 12; // Monthly interest rate
$term = 3; // Term in months

$emi = $amount * $rate * (pow(1 + $rate, $term) / (pow(1 + $rate, $term) - 1));

答案 1 :(得分:2)

我很久以前就制作了一个github项目。我添加了一个日期选择器,您可以在其中选择开始日期和持续时间。脚本发布到自身并生成所有月份的EMI表格视图。这应该对你有所帮助。

你必须在php apache服务器上运行emicalculator.php。

https://github.com/deepakkoirala/EmiCalculator

答案 2 :(得分:0)

我得到了总EMI和兴趣的确切值。

$princ =21500; //principal amount
$term = 9; //months
$intr =13/ 1200; //get percentage

$EMI= ceil($princ * $intr / (1 - (pow(1/(1 + $intr), $term)))); # This for total EMI

$TOT_INTEREST= ceil(($princ * $intr / (1 - (pow(1/(1 + $intr), $term))))*$term) - $princ; # This is for Total interest

答案 3 :(得分:-2)

=PMT(rate,nper,pv).

让我们使用上面的公式检查Suraj的EMI。 必须注意的是,公式中使用的比率应该是每月费率,即12%/ 12 = 1%或0.01。 周期数表示EMI的数量。

=PMT(0.12/12, 4*12, 445,000)= 11,718